A BONDAGE lover, accused of having a vampire fetish, has been cleared of raping two women.

Luke McCarthy, 28, sucked one woman’s blood after carving a cross in his chest, it was claimed in court.

But he insisted that any sexual activity he had with either woman was consensual.

Jurors at Southwark Crown Court agreed and cleared him of four counts of rape in relation to two women, between 2009 and 2013.

Mr McCarthy was alleged to have raped the first woman on two separate occasions at his parents’ house in Southend between August and October 2009.

The father-of-one rejected claims he had tied the woman up in his cupboard and made her sleep with her head in a cage on his floor.

He admitted once whipping a woman with a bamboo cane from his parents’ garden, but denied using the whip on this particular woman.

The court heard that although a “blood-swapping ritual” took place it was merely “symbolic” and Mr McCarthy denied having any sort of fetish.

In an interview with police one of the women claimed: “He has this vampire fetish – he cut his chest in the shape of a cross and blood came out.

Yet Mr McCarthy claimed he certainly did not have a vampire fetish.

He told police: “Not to the degree of I like going out neck biting people and stuff like that - it’s unhygienic.

“It’s not a delusion of reality, it’s not a role play environment.”

He added that the exchange of blood was “something I don’t do regularly”.

Mr McCarthy, of Dorset Road, Vauxhall, London, met a second woman at Vauxhall’s goth and fetish Antichrist Club.

He claimed throughout sex was consensual and that a vampire act was “symbolic” so that the pair would have a “special” connection. Asked if S&M dominated his sex life he replied: “At the moment, yes.

“One of the things about the dynamics involved in that is the person who has the most power is actually the submissive person.”

McCarthy told jurors the second woman agreed to role play and everything that happened with the first was part of a “master and slave” agreement.
